A Love Story : Book Review

"A Love Story" by Denene Millner is an enchanting and compelling novel that brilliantly explores the intricacies of love, relationships, and the journey of self-discovery. The book revolves around the life of YaYa, a successful African-American woman who appears to have it all – a flourishing career, a loving husband, and a beautiful home. However, as her marriage begins to crumble, YaYa is forced to confront her deepest fears and insecurities, embarking on a quest to rebuild her life and redefine the true meaning of love.

Millner's writing style is both captivating and genuine, making it effortless for readers to connect with the characters and their emotions. YaYa serves as a relatable protagonist, and her journey of self-discovery is both moving and empowering. The author adeptly explores significant themes such as self-worth, forgiveness, and the complex dynamics of marriage. The pacing of the story is flawlessly executed, ensuring that readers remain engaged and invested in the narrative from start to finish.

What distinguishes "A Love Story" is the depth and complexity of its characters. Each individual is meticulously crafted, providing a unique perspective on love and relationships. Millner skillfully delves into the multidimensional nature of love, illustrating that it can be messy, painful, and yet ultimately transformative. The interactions between the characters are realistic and thought-provoking, provoking readers to reflect upon their own personal relationships.

Moreover, the novel fearlessly tackles important social issues, including race and gender, in a sensitive and thought-provoking manner. Millner raises pertinent questions about the challenges faced by black women in society, as well as the impact of societal expectations on their relationships. Seamlessly weaving these social issues into the narrative adds depth and richness to the story, elevating it to a more profound level of meaning and relevance.

In conclusion, "A Love Story" is an exquisitely written novel that delves deep into the complexities of love, relationships, and the journey of self-discovery. With its relatable characters, captivating writing style, and thought-provoking themes, this book is certain to captivate readers and leave a lasting impression. Denene Millner has masterfully crafted a memorable and impactful story that will resonate with readers long after they have turned the final page.
